From what I have gathered, the sale of the Cryptsy coins has occurred in agreement and distribution should be in about a month. I personally communicated with the party handling the sale and it sounds like the purchaser of CBX bought a bundle of the low liquidity coins. What this individual intends is yet to be identified but they will now be the largest stake holder in CBX (outside of the escrow for SPK).


My next question will these coins still be made useless with the introduction of the new chain?

We have discussed this. There will be no making useless of these coins. They exist on the CBX network and that will never change.

There is however a potential of creating a new coin / chain that does not include these coins but nothing is in motion towards this possibility at this time.

Indeed. I believe we should wait and see what happens to the CBX soon held by the new buyer, and try to figure out what their intentions are if possible. He may as well be a well-intentioned investor, and that should pose no problem whatsoever to CBX.
